I now was able to "hack up" mbmon to communicate with my it8720 sensor. I've attached the patch for sens_it87.c I also added to Makefile to the DEFS = line "-DIT8720" of course. This made mbmon working with ISA-IO mode working. I'm now getting the following outputs: Temp.= 32.0, 34.0, 22.0; Rot.= 4591, 1298, 0 Vcore = 1.10, 1.81; Volt. = 3.39, 4.95, 11.93, -11.93, -4.99 I can nearly verify all values with the BIOS and they are matching. I XXed in the following output (same as above) all values out I was not able to verify because the BIOS-HWM does not show their values: Temp.= 32.0, XXX, XXX; Rot.= 4591, 1298, 0 Vcore = 1.10, XXXX; Volt. = 3.39, 4.95, 11.93, -11.93, XXXXX For the remaining values I'm pretty sure they are correct. I enabled the 16Bit RPM mode for the 8720. In this case no devisor is needed for calculating the RPM. I was not able to get the 2nd FAN-RPM right in the 8Bit mode. The 1st one was correct even in the 8Bit mode. About the voltage multipliers... I'm not sure about the last one because I'm not able to verify this (I could with a multimeter of course but this would create other deviations). I'm also not sure why the multipliers (for my board?) are different. I wonder why they are hardcoded there anyway. I can imagine that they are depending the board layout or am I mistaken? I mean the IT spec says only that the input of the pins need to be in the range between 0 and VCC. So I can choose whatever multiplier I like as long as the resulting voltage keeps within this range. Keeping the measured voltage somewhere in the middle of 0 and VCC with the multiplier for the expected value makes sense but this is no "must be" I guess Now - since ISA-IO is working I want to get smbus working too ;) First I patched src/sys/pci/nfsmb.c to detect the known remaning nforce SMB controllers including mine. I then added the device-id of this controller to the pci_pm.h file of mbmon to make it detect my controller. But now it still fails to find the it87 sensor on the bus.
